Darden Family (Artists) F or more than a century, members of the Darden family in St. Mary Parish, Louisiana, have served as keepers of the ancient tradition of Chitimacha split-cane basketry. WebMar 6, 2024 · In 1703, Jean-Baptiste Le Moyne, the French governor of Louisiana, sent three men to explore the coast west of the Mississippi River. The seventh nation they encountered were the Atakapa, who captured and cannibalized one member of their party. Saturday tours can be ... The Chitimacha Indians and their ancestors inhabited the Mississippi River Delta area of south central Louisiana for thousands of years before European encounter. Tradition asserts that the boundary of the territory of the Chitimacha was marked by four prominent trees.
